They are valves that limit oil flow out of the lift cylinder. I think most if not all 3ph's have two possible oil paths to the cylinder. One path is through the flow control valve and the other is through a ball check valve that is part of the flow-control valve assembly. The draft control on a tractor senses the extra strain of hard patches of ground, and allows the plow to rise enough that the patch won’t be an issue, and the wheels of the tractor won’t spin. Once the tractor has passed the hard patch, the plow returns to its original depth. The location of the knob or lever for draft control differs from ...I believe it is about a 1950 year model. The Ferguson TO-20, the TEA-20, and the TO-30 only have draft control. You can make or buy position control devices for them. The system was called the Ferguson System and was also used on the Ford 9N and 2N tractors. While you are in there, one additional thing you need to check is the cam follower pin (item #52 on attached diagram). It gets a groove worn in it from wear over the years. P/N is 374072S. It is hardened steel 5/16" x 7/8". Costs about $6. Re: Draft Control Adjustment in reply to Rick, 02-11-2004 19:14:31. Disassemble the control linkage until you can get the part with the worn pin out of there. Press or drive the worn pin out. Replace with the correct hardened dowel pin part number 374072S from Ford/New Holland. This is listed as a 5/16″ x 7/8″ dowel pin but it is actually .309″ diameter not 5/16″ (.3125″).1. Mar 17, 2009 · Well-known Member. Mar 17, 2009. 1. "Draft control" merely causes the three point arms to maintain a constant amount of resistance, or "draft" as farm people call it. For example, if you had a grader blade on the back and drove though a tilled farm field, when the front wheels dipped into a hole, the rear blade would raise and dump a pile of dirt.12. Tractor.
